Why does grilled cheese go with tomato soup?

After the war, the criteria were revised, and it was agreed that in institutional foodservice settings, such as school cafeterias, grilled cheese sandwiches had to be accompanied with another dish in order to provide a meal that was more well-rounded. That other substance was eventually transformed into tomato soup, which served as a source of vitamin C.

How long do you cook grilled cheese on each side?

Distribute a generous amount of butter on both sides of each sandwich and be sure to spread it all the way to the edges. 2. Arrange the sandwiches in a single layer on the griddle or in the pan. Cook for three to four minutes on each side, flipping once, until the cheese has completely melted and is a golden brown color all over.

How many slices of cheese are in a grilled cheese?

A grilled cheese sandwich should typically have two pieces of cheese as a minimum requirement. The use of one is typically insufficient, while the use of more than two may result in a sandwich that is sloppy and has cheese leaking out of the sides.

Do you cook grilled cheese on high?

Refrain from turning the dial to high heat since it will not speed up the cooking process for your sandwich. You will, however, wind up with charred bread on the exterior and unmelted cheese that is overcooked on the inside. Take note of this advice: The key to a nicely cooked grilled cheese sandwich is to cook it on a low heat for a long period of time.

Is Parmesan good in grilled cheese?

Before grilling, just sprinkle either grated or shredded parmesan cheese over the top of the crust that has been buttered. This is the absolute BEST method to elevate the flavor of a traditional grilled cheese sandwich to that of a more sophisticated dish. The parmesan gives the crust a delightfully toasted taste and makes it crispier than it would have been otherwise.

Why should sandwiches be chilled at all times?

When bacteria that are capable of causing food poisoning develop at a high rate, it is a dangerous practice to store at room temperature a sandwich or roll that is loaded with meat, fish, eggs, cheese, mayonnaise, or dairy products. As a result, you need to keep sandwiches and filled rolls at a temperature of less than 80 degrees and show them in a cooled cabinet.

What happens if you warm up mayonnaise?

When heating mayonnaise in the microwave, you need to exercise extreme caution. If you cook it for too long, the oil will begin to bubble and then separate from the egg and oil since it is an emulsified mixture of egg, oil, and acid. In addition to this, the egg will begin to cook, and you will end up with a scrambled egg mess that is little greasy.

Can you warm up mayonnaise in the microwave?

Stop letting it stress you out and move on. Mayonnaise may be heated in the microwave without any concerns. Because it contains so much oil, it has a tendency to crack if it is allowed to become very heated, so take care not to do that. You may avoid this by microwaving it in brief bursts and taking it out when it reaches the desired temperature.
